COMPANY OVERVIEW
Broadcom Limited (Broadcom) is a developer and supplier of a broad range of complex digital and mixed
signal complementary metal oxide semiconductor based devices and analog III­V based products. The
company’s other offerings include semiconductors for set­top/cable modem termination system, cable
modems, and passive optical network/digital subscriber line, Ethernet network interface controllers, filters
and amplifiers, application­specific integrated circuit, wireless connectivity solutions, embedded
processors, hard disk drive/solid state drives controllers, data center switches and routers, optical
isolation/motion encoders/light emitting diodes, and fiber optic solutions. The company sells its products
to a wide variety of OEMs, contract manufacturers, distributors and end customers. It primarily operates
across Asia, the Americas and Europe. Broadcom is headquartered in Singapore.
The company reported revenues of (US Dollars) US$17,636 million for the fiscal year ended October
2017 (FY2017), an increase of 33.2% over FY2016. The operating profit of the company was US$2,217
million in FY2017, compared to an operating loss of US$532 million in FY2016. The net profit of the
company was US$1,692 million in FY2017, compared to a net loss of US$1,739 million in FY2016.
The company reported revenues of US$5,327 million for the second quarter ended February 2018, an
increase of 10% over the previous quarter.

BUSINESS DESCRIPTION
Broadcom Limited (Broadcom) is a designer, developer and supplier of a range of semiconductors
including complex digital and mixed signal complementary metal oxide semiconductor (CMOS) based
devices and analog III­V based products. The company’s products and solutions are used in enterprise
and data center networking, home connectivity, broadband access, telecommunications equipment,
smartphones, data center servers and storage, factory automation, power generation and alternative
energy systems, and electronic displays. The company primarily operates in China, the US, Singapore,
and other countries.
The company operates through four reportable segments aligned with its principal target markets: Wired
Infrastructure, Wireless Communications, Enterprise Storage, and Industrial and Other.
The company’s Wired Infrastructure segment provides semiconductor solutions for set­top boxes and the
digital subscriber line, cable and fiber broadband access markets. The segment also provides a broad set
of standard Ethernet switching technology to deliver system­on­chip (SoCs), for high performance
compute applications, supplies high speed serializer/deserializer technology integrated into application
specific integrated circuits (ASICs). The company also offers transceivers that receive and transmit
Ethernet data packets along copper wire or optical fibers. In addition, Broadcom provides optical laser
and receiver components to the storage, Ethernet networking, access, metro and long­haul
telecommunication markets. In FY2017, the Wired Infrastructure segment reported revenues of US$8,549
million, which accounted for 48.5% of the company's total revenue.
Through the Wireless Communication segment, the company offers a variety of radio frequency (RF)
semiconductor devices that amplify, and filter, RF signals. The company's portfolio of products includes
front end modules (FEMs) that incorporate multiple die into multi­function RF devices; duplexers and
multiplexers, which are a combination of a transmit and a receive filter in a single device. The segment’s
products are primarily used in smartphones and tablets. In addition to RF devices, the company provides
optoelectronic sensors for mobile handset applications. In FY2017, the Wireless Communications
segment reported revenues of US$5,404 million, which accounted for 30.6% of the company's total
revenue.
Broadcom’s Enterprise Storage segment offers products that are designed to enable secure movement of
digital data to and from host machines such as servers, personal computers and storage systems to the
underlying storage devices including hard disk drives (HDDs) and solid state drives (SSDs). The segment
provides read channel­based system on chip (SoCs) and preamplifiers to HDD original equipment
manufacturer (OEMs). In addition, the company supplies custom flash controllers to SSD OEMs, and
serial attached small computer system interface (SCSI) (SAS) and redundant array of independent disks
(RAID) controller and adapter solutions to server and storage system OEMs. Further, the company
provides fibre channel host bus adapters which connect servers to fibre channel storage area networks
(FCSANs). In FY2017, the Enterprise Storage segment reported revenues of US$2,799 million, which
accounted for 15.9% of the company's total revenue.
The Industrial and Other segment of the company offers a range of products for the general industrial and
automotive markets. It offers optical isolators or optocouplers, which provide electrical insulation and

signal isolation. For industrial motors and robotic motion control, Broadcom offers optical encoders, as
well as ICs for the controller and decoder functions. For electronic signs and signals, it supplies light
emitting diode (LED) assemblies to support traffic signals, commercial signs and other displays. For
industrial networking, the company provides optical transceivers that enable quick and interoperable
networking and factory automation. This segment also includes IP licensing business of the company. In
FY2017, the Industrial and Other segment reported revenues of US$884 million, which accounted for 5%
of the company's total revenue.
Geographically, the company classifies its operations into four regions: China, the US, Singapore and
Other. In FY2017, China region accounted for 53.7% of the company's total revenues, followed by the US
with 7.2%, Singapore with 1.8%, and Other with 37.3%.

Broadcom exhibited an increase in the financial performance in FY2017. Strong financial performance
enables the company’s ability to provide higher returns to its shareholders and also increases its ability to
allocate adequate funds for future growth initiatives. In FY2017, the company generated revenues of
US$17,636 million as compared to US$13,240 million in FY2016, with an annual growth of 33.2% over
FY2016. The increase in annual revenue was primarily due to the full year contribution from acquired
BRCM products, as well as strong organic year­over­year growth. The company reported an operating
income of US$2,217 million as compared to an operating loss of US$532 million in FY2016. The
company reported a net income of US$1,692 million in FY2017 as compared to a net loss of US$1,739
million in FY2016.
Global Footprint
Broadcom has a diversified global presence. The company through its design, technology transfer and
manufacturing stages across all geographies is well positioned to serve its customers globally. Broadcom
has a number of sales offices located in various countries, with a significant presence in Asia, which is a
key center of the worldwide electronics supply chain. Many of the company's customers design products
in North America or Europe that are then manufactured in Asia. In addition, the company has regional
customer support call centers, where the company addresses customer issues and handle logistics and

The company has highly concentrated customer base. It is dependent on reasonably small number of
direct customers, OEMs, contract manufacturers and distributors for a majority of its business, revenue
and results of operations. In FY2017, direct sales to Foxconn accounted for 14% of the company’s net
revenue and top five direct customers, through all channels, collectively accounted for 40% of net
revenue. Also, the company’s aggregate sales to Apple when Broadcom’s direct sales to it are combined
with sales to the contract manufacturers that it utilizes, accounted for more than 20% of the company’s
net revenue. The customer concentration increases the risk of quarterly fluctuations in the operating
results and sensitivity to any material, adverse developments experienced by the company's significant
customers.

The company operates an outsourced manufacturing business model that principally utilizes third­party
wafer foundry and module assembly and test capabilities. As a result, Broadcom is highly reliant on third­
party foundry wafer fabrication capacity, including single­sourcing for many components or products. Most
of its products are designed to be manufactured in a specific process, typically at one particular foundry.
The company also uses third­party contract manufacturers for a significant majority of assembly and test
operations, including ASE Korea, Amkor Technology, Siliconware Precision Industries, UTAC Holdings,
King Yuan Electronics and Inari Technology SDN. The ability and willingness of the contract
manufacturers to perform is largely outside the control of the company. If one or more of its contract
manufacturers or other outsourced providers fails to perform its obligations in a timely manner or at

An excerpt from the 'Management's discussion and analysis of financial condition and results of
operations' section is given below. The statement has been taken from the company's 10­K filing for
FY2017.
Fiscal Year Highlights
Highlights during fiscal year 2017 include the following:
Our cash and cash equivalents were $11,204 million at October 29, 2017, compared with $3,097 million
at October 30, 2016, which primarily included the net proceeds from the issuance of the October 2017
Senior Notes (defined below).
We generated $6,551 million of cash from operations during fiscal year 2017.
Broadcom paid aggregate cash dividends on its ordinary shares of $1,653 million, and the Partnership
made aggregate distributions of $92 million on its Partnership REUs during fiscal year 2017.
On January 19, 2017, we completed the issuance and sale of senior unsecured notes, or the January
2017 Senior Notes, in an aggregate principal amount of $13,550 million. The net proceeds, together with
cash on hand, were used to repay all of the outstanding term loans under our guaranteed, collateralized
credit agreement entered into on February 1, 2016, or the 2016 Credit Agreement, in the aggregate
amount of $13,555 million. In addition, on October 17, 2017, we completed the issuance and sale of
senior unsecured notes, or the October 2017 Senior Notes, in an aggregate principal amount of $4,000
million. The net proceeds, together with cash on hand, were used to finance the acquisition of Brocade
Communication Systems, Inc., or Brocade, as discussed in detail below.
Recent Developments
U.S. 2017 Tax Reform Act
On December 20, 2017, the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act, or the 2017 Tax Reform Act, was approved by
Congress and is pending presidential approval. In general, the 2017 Tax Reform Act reduces the U.S.
corporate income tax rate from 35% to 21%, effective in 2018. The 2017 Tax Reform Act moves from
worldwide business taxation to a participation exemption regime. The 2017 Tax Reform Act also imposes
base­erosion prevention measures on non­U.S. earnings of U.S. entities, as well as a one­time
mandatory deemed repatriation tax on accumulated non­U.S. earnings of U.S. entities. The base­erosion
prevention measures will have the effect of subjecting non­U.S. earnings of U.S. entities to taxation in the
United States at an effective rate that is expected to be substantially lower than 21%. The 2017 Tax
Reform Act will affect the tax position and cash taxes of our U.S. entities and will have a corresponding
impact on our consolidated financial results starting in the first quarter of our fiscal year 2018.
Acquisition of Brocade Communications Systems, Inc.
On November 17, 2017, pursuant to the Agreement and Plan of Merger, by and among Broadcom,
BRCM, Brocade, and Bobcat Merger Sub, Inc., or Merger Sub, which BRCM subsequently assigned to
LSI Corporation on December 18, 2016, Merger Sub merged with and into Brocade with Brocade as the

surviving corporation, or the Brocade Merger. As a result, Brocade stockholders who did not perfect their
appraisal rights with respect to the Brocade Merger received, in aggregate, approximately $5.3 billion in
cash in exchange for all shares of Brocade common stock issued and outstanding immediately prior to
the effective time of the Brocade Merger. We also paid $701 million to retire Brocade’s term loan. In
addition, we assumed certain vested (to the extent not in­the­money) and all unvested Brocade stock
options, restricted stock units, or RSUs, and performance stock units, or PSUs, held by continuing
employees and service providers. All vested in­the­money Brocade stock options, after giving effect to
any acceleration, and all other RSUs and PSUs were cashed out upon the Brocade Merger. As a result of
the Brocade Merger, Brocade became an indirect subsidiary of the Partnership.
We financed the Brocade Merger with the net proceeds from the October 2017 Senior Notes as
discussed in further detail below under “Indebtedness,” as well as cash on hand.
Divestiture of Brocade’s IP Networking Business
Following the Brocade Merger, on December 1, 2017, we sold Brocade’s IP Networking business,
including the Ruckus Wireless and ICX Switch businesses, to ARRIS International plc for cash
consideration of $800 million, plus unvested assumed employee stock awards.
Proposed Acquisition of Qualcomm Incorporated
On November 6, 2017, we announced a proposal to acquire Qualcomm Incorporated, or Qualcomm, for
$70.00 per share, consisting of $60.00 in cash and $10.00 in Broadcom ordinary shares. We stated that
the proposal stands whether Qualcomm’s pending acquisition of NXP Semiconductors N.V., or NXP, is
consummated on the then­disclosed terms of $110.00 per NXP share or is terminated. Including the
assumption of net debt and giving effect to the pending NXP acquisition, the enterprise value of the
proposed transaction is approximately $130 billion.
On November 13, 2017, Qualcomm’s board of directors rejected our proposal. In response, we
announced that we remained fully committed to pursuing the acquisition of Qualcomm and reiterated our
proposal.
On December 4, 2017, we announced that we had provided notice to Qualcomm of our intent to nominate
11 candidates for election to the Qualcomm board of directors at Qualcomm’s 2018 annual meeting of
stockholders.
On December 11, 2017, we filed preliminary proxy materials with the Securities and Exchange
Commission, or the SEC, in connection with our planned solicitation of proxies to elect 11 independent,
highly qualified nominees to the Qualcomm board of directors at Qualcomm’s 2018 annual meeting of
stockholders, which Qualcomm has announced will be held on March 6, 2018.
We also filed a premerger notification under the Hart­Scott­Rodino Antitrust Improvements Act of 1976
with the U.S. Department of Justice and the Federal Trade Commission regarding our proposed
acquisition of Qualcomm.
No agreement has been reached with Qualcomm and there can be no assurance that any transaction will
result from our proposal.
Redomiciliation to the United States from Singapore
On November 2, 2017, we announced our intention to initiate a process to change the ultimate parent
company of the Broadcom group from a Singapore company to a U.S. corporation. The final form and
timing of the redomiciliation has not yet been finalized and may be affected by the implementation of the

Acquisitions and Divestitures
The discussion and analysis in this section and the accompanying consolidated financial statements
include the results of operations of acquired companies commencing on their respective acquisition
dates.
Broadcom Corporation
On February 1, 2016, Broadcom became the successor to Avago and acquired BRCM, or the Broadcom
Merger, in which, Avago shareholders exchanged their shares on a one­for­one basis for newly issued
Broadcom ordinary shares and BRCM shareholders received, in aggregate, approximately $16.8 billion in
cash, 112 million Broadcom ordinary shares and 23 million Partnership REUs in exchange for all shares
of BRCM common stock, par value $0.0001 per share, issued and outstanding immediately prior to the
effective time of the Broadcom Merger. In addition, we also paid $137 million in cash for vested BRCM
equity awards. Broadcom also assumed unvested RSUs originally granted by BRCM and converted them
into 6 million Broadcom RSUs.
The aggregate consideration for the Broadcom Merger was approximately $35.7 billion. We funded the
cash portion of the Broadcom Merger with net proceeds from the issuance of $15.6 billion in term loans
under the 2016 Credit Agreement, that we entered into at the time of closing of the Broadcom Merger, as
well as cash on hand of the combined companies. The financial results provided in this Annual Report on
Form 10­K include the results of operations of BRCM commencing as of February 1, 2016, or the
Acquisition Date.
During fiscal year 2016, we completed the sales of certain non­core BRCM businesses for aggregate
cash proceeds of $830 million and recognized an aggregate gain of $36 million from the sales.
Emulex Corporation
In fiscal year 2015, we acquired Emulex Corporation, or Emulex, a leader in network connectivity,
monitoring and management, for a purchase price of $587 million.
